3

Windows 環境 (Visual Studio 2010) で C++ 単体テストに「ブースト テスト」を使い始めたところです。私はガイドとしてこのチュートリアルに従っています:

http://legalizeadulthood.wordpress.com/2009/07/04/c-unit-tests-with-boost-test-part-1/ しかし、ブーストunit_test.hppファイルを含めた後、以下のコンパイル エラーが表示されます。

LINK : fatal error LNK1104: cannot open file 'libboost_unit_test_framework-vc100-mt-gd-1_52.lib'

私のソースコードは次のようなものです:

#define BOOST_TEST_MAIN
#include <boost/test/unit_test.hpp>

これを解決する方法についてのアイデアを支援してください。

4

1 に答える 1

3

この問題を 2 つの手順で解決しました。

  1. コマンドプロンプトを使用してブーストをビルドします。指示はここで確認してください
  2. プロジェクトプロパティ→Linker→ライブラリパスに「boost_1_52_0\stage\lib」を追加
于 2012-12-05T08:40:18.910 に答える